Expression of SSEA4 is down-regulated following differentiation of human tetracarcinoma stem (EC) cells. In contrast, the differentiation of murine tetracarcinoma stem (EC) cells and embryonic stem (ES) cells may be accompanied by an increase in SSEA4 expression.

Specificity
Recognizes Stage-specific embryonic antigen 4 (SSEA4) that is expressed upon the surface of human tetracarcinoma stem cells (EC), human embryonic germ cells (EG) and human embryonic stem cells (ES). No immunoreactivity is evident with undifferentiated murine EC, ES and EG cells. The differentiation of murine EC. and ES cells may be accompanied by an increase in SSEA-4.
